One person dies of dengue in Charsadda

A person has been confirmed dead from dengue in Charsadda, Peshawar.

According to details, DHO Dr. Wasayullah said that a patient named Sajjad was suffering from dengue and passed away today. So far, 42 dengue cases have been reported in Charsadda.

On the other hand, dengue has started to rise again in Rawalpindi. According to the report of the District Health Department, 52 cases of dengue have been confirmed so far this year, out of which 8 patients were admitted to different hospitals while 5 confirmed patients are still under treatment.

Fortunately, no death due to dengue has been reported in Rawalpindi this year.

According to the statistics, 28 cases of dengue have been reported in Rawalpindi district and 22 in Murree. During the campaign to prevent the spread of dengue since January 1, more than 4.3 million houses were checked, of which the presence of larvae was confirmed in more than 1.139 million houses.

During the same period, 56,781 places were inspected and larvae were recovered at 24 places while 67,964 larvae were destroyed. According to the health department, strict action has been taken against violation of dengue SOPs, under which 2,203 FIRs were registered, 1,230 places were sealed, 3,520 challans were issued and a fine of more than Rs 4.1 million was collected.

Fresh cases have been reported in the Phaghori, Potha Sharif and Ghahal areas of Murree, while dengue patients have also been reported in Eidgah, Satellite Town, Bani and Gang Mandi in Rawalpindi city, as well as in Kahuta, Gujar Khan, Taxila and Kallar Syedan.

The health department has appealed to the citizens not to allow water to accumulate in their homes and surrounding areas and to follow precautionary measures to prevent dengue.
